An isotherm connecting all points of highest average temperature. North american isotherms bend toward the equator. Persian gulf has the highest recorded sst (96*f) Generally speaking, the southern hemisphere"s patterns are influenced by more marine, where the northern hemisphere is influenced more by continentality. Therefore, the nh experiences more extremes than does the sh. Molecules of air create a pressure by moving around. Evangelista torricelli was the first guy to develop a barometer. Winds are named for the direction from which they originate. Ex) a wind from the west is a westerly wind. (it is blowing eastward) National weather service standardized the scale in 1995. More of a memorable thing than actually used for measurements. The four forces determine both speed and direction of wind. High and low pressure areas exist in the atmosphere principally because earths surface is unequally heated. Poles cold, dense air exerts greater pressure. Equator warm, less dense air exerts less pressure.
